At Riney we are currently looking for an experienced Quantity Surveyor to join the team in East London. You will be an integral member of the commercial team supporting the Commercial Manager, Managing Quantity Surveyor and Senior Quantity Surveyor. Working on commercial projects from pre contract stage through to completion, you will ensure contract returns are maximised, alongside completing forecasting across all areas within your works.
As the Quantity Surveyor you will ideally have worked in a similar industry with experience of working on Highways, Infrastructure or Maintenance Projects’ in your career.
Main Responsibilities
Day to day responsibilities for the role of Quantity Surveyor will include (not exhaustive):
Building strong relationships with internal and client counterparts as well as working with members of the team to attain your full potential
Engaging and managing sub-contracts includingtenderenquiries, award and assessment of monthly payment applications
Supporting the production of monthly CVR's
Working to produce both internal and client forecasts
Production and substantiation through to agreement of associated Final Accounts
Ensuring all JB Riney and client processes are followed to minimise commercial risk
Working with the wider team and ensure all work completed is accurately valued and followed through to cash collection
In this role you will be in liaison with stakeholders across the businesses of JB Riney, Tarmac and CRH
A car / car allowance is available with this role and therefore you must hold a FULL UK car driving license with no more than 6 penalty points - You must be able to travel across the region of work
The Ideal Candidate
As our ideal Quantity Surveyor here at JB Riney you will have:
ESSENTIAL
- Degree in Quantity Surveying or Commercial Surveying
ESSENTIAL- NEC TSC contract experience,togetherwith ICC Term Contract knowledge
Goodinterpersonaland problem-solving skills
Good oral, written communication; and presentation skills with strong numeracy and analytical ability
Processdrivenwith strong commercial awareness and good negotiation skills

Riney is a long-established Civil Engineering company who have operated in the Greater London area for over 40 years specialising in Highway Maintenance Contracts.
Working alongside many Local Authorities and Councils, our well-earned reputation is built on local knowledge, reliability, quality products, services and a customer focused delivery.
